Race #4 was full of fun, excitement, and killer racing!

Race #5 was AWESOME with super fast racing on the Sport – Elite side with a slightly shorter course.  The Beginners and Intermediates got to hit the fire road climb… or as we like to call it – the escalator to fun fun and more fun.  The kids race saw a bunch of kiddos having a great, and most importantly, FUN time on the bike.  We had two new winners for Mazda’s Fastest Lap, a thank you beer with our Veterans, and much more!

 

Thank You to Our Veterans

Memorial Day stands in remembrance for those that didn’t make it home.  We want to take a minute to express our humble gratitude for those that have severed our country, and especially those that made the ultimate sacrifice.  In typical OTH fashion, we chose to honor our Vets, not with a big flashy ceremony, but instead by sharing a beer with those that have served. To all of you who served, you are awesome.  Thank you for your service.

 

Our Featured Shop: Rock N Road Cyclery

Rock N Road was busy making it rain with showers of RNR bucks, providing some amazing volunteers, and adding their cool culture. They even celebrated one of their Team Member’s (Diego) birthdays onsite! Thanks Rock N Road, you made the night even better.

 

The Beginners and Intermediates Got to Tackle the Fire Road Climb

Race #4 saw Beginner – Intermediate classes head up the fire road and down the single track.  This climb is challenging so props to all of you Beginners and Intermediates out there for crushing it.

 

Sport – Elite had a Shorter, Faster Course

The Sport – Elite classes had a chance to hit a shorter and faster course with more laps, with the Elites hitting a total of 4.  The course was a little longer this week so… maybe expect to do some climbing next week?  😉
